Clear and Present Danger

Clear and Present Danger is a 1994 film directed by Phillip Noyce, based on the book of the same name by Tom Clancy. It was preceded by The Hunt for Red October and Patriot Games . It is the last Tom Clancy film to feature Harrison Ford as Jack Ryan and James Earl Jones as Vice Admiral James Greer, and the final one directed by Phillip Noyce. As in the novel, Jack Ryan is appointed Central Intelligence Agency Acting Deputy Director and discovers that he is being kept in the dark by colleagues who are conducting a covert war against drug lords in Colombia.
